Output ef8ba4b0a1fd763c9bee67217f6f6c91ba82d76ffa11402229d91b413ec2a14b:20

value
17717005
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82c4086309d3123f601779e7b07455e689f1b781 OP_EQUAL
address
MKpauxpNtoqDQ4rbQfpKKmrtEj6neENeNq
transaction
ef8ba4b0a1fd763c9bee67217f6f6c91ba82d76ffa11402229d91b413ec2a14b
spent
true